I'd get the nexus 5 unless you want a screen that big.  My gf and I have had a few moto x phones and the build quality can be pretty good to downright awful.  One I had to send back because the buttons were sticking everytime I pushed them and the power button would get stuck and boot up over and over.  That was the first time I really wanted to break the phone.  And returning it was a pain because I bought it directly from motorola.  The new lenovo made motos are a little bit nicer in quality and the small amount of moto software is really good.  But I like nexus phones to get the updates first.
